Abstract
A 60‐d feeding trial was conducted to evaluate the effects of different dietary oil sources on growth, fatty acid composition, peroxisome proliferator‐activated receptor ( PPAR ) gene expression levels, and antioxidant responses of blunt snout bream, Megalobrama amblycephala , fingerlings.
